Movie Box Office Showdown: Abigail Wins Over Ministry of Ungentlemanly Warfare and Spy x Family Code White

Los Angeles, CA – Lionsgate’s new movie by Guy Ritchie, “The Ministry of Ungentlemanly Warfare,” has made waves with its all-in previews. Despite facing stiff competition from Universal’s “Abigail” and Sony Crunchyroll’s “Spy x Family Code: White,” the film managed to secure $1.45 million at the box office.

“Abigail” took the lead in Thursday previews, raking in an impressive $1 million, while “Spy x Family Code: White” followed closely behind with $670,000. As the weekend approaches, industry experts predict a close battle at the box office between “Abigail” and A24’s “Civil War,” both expected to gross over $12 million each.

In its first week, “Civil War” has already accumulated $33.1 million in revenue, dominating the Thursday box office with $1.6 million in earnings. Meanwhile, “Ministry of Ungentlemanly Warfare” and “Abigail” are gearing up for a head-to-head competition, with both movies receiving positive reviews on Rotten Tomatoes.

“Ministry of Ungentlemanly Warfare” kicked off its previews on Thursday at 6 PM, while “Abigail” started at 5 PM, expanding to 3,384 locations. Both films, with R-ratings and high scores on Rotten Tomatoes, are set to attract moviegoers over the weekend with their compelling storylines.

Not to be outdone, “Godzilla x Kong: The New Empire” and “Ghostbusters: Frozen Empire” continue to hold their ground at the box office, with steady earnings and strong performances in their respective genres. Additionally, Universal’s “Kung Fu Panda 4” has maintained a consistent performance, bringing in $7.2 million in its sixth week.
